We were just here for one night prior to flying out of Inverness. The hotel is only a few miles from Inverness airport. The front desk staff kindly made us a reservation for dinner at the Snow Goose restaurant next door (not affiliated with this hotel). The room was small but adequate for just one night. Plenty of plugs/charging ports. Buffet breakfast was good, better than expected and way better than the Holiday Inn Express at Glasgow airport.

Firstly if you are Booking on here check the post code. At the time we travelled it was wrong. A phone ☎to the hotel got the correct one which put us 6.5 miles away. The correct one is IV5 7PX.
